Job responsibilities
Please see attached Job Description and Person Specification for further details.
To provide a service working within the Clinical Nurse Specialist nursing team within the speciality of Neurology. Manages a caseload. Acting as a link with the Worcestershire Community trust, particularly the Community Neurology Team, to ensure timely and appropriate transfer of care in a managed way.
To ensure cohesive working between Acute and Community Neurology Services
To contribute to the organisation of Neurology multidisciplinary, patient centred care
To facilitate flow of patients both from A&E and through the Neurology unit in accordance with NICE guidelines
To provide expert relevant clinical advice and support to patients and their carers
To support the development and implementation of best practice within the speciality of neurology medicine
To provide a specialist nursing role in the assessment and management of patients who have suffered a neurology (in and out patients)
To provide an outreach service to other patients in the Hospital who have a suspected or confirmed diagnosis of neurology ensuring that their management is timely and appropriate
To provide key support and an educational resource for any qualified and unqualified nursing staff, allied health professionals, junior doctors and students working within the speciality
To develop nurse led Outpatient services and manage a caseload
To play a key role in ensuring that national and local targets for neurology are met.
